Description Overview: We are seeking a talented and experienced Senior Engineer who has Full Stack application development experience or experience in one of the following languages:
- Java / Spring boot
- JavaScript/React /Typescript/ node
- SDLC Lifecycle (design, build, UT, IT, Release and Deploy)
- Knowledge in CI/CD pipelines and processes. This engineer should just have knowledge of CI/CD and how to use the pipelines to deploy application artifacts.
- Knowledge in Cloud (GCP/ AZURE/AWS)
- Knowledge in BACKSTAGE is a must
- Familiarity with SPACE and DORA (nice to have)
- 70% development, 30% in DevOps
Location: Onsite - Atlanta, GA
Responsibilities:
- Design and establish the DevX practice, setting a long-term vision that aligns with organizational goals.
- Develop strategic initiatives to enhance the overall Developer experience, ensuring these initiatives support business objectives and drive technological innovation.
- Knowledge of Backstage Platform
- Engage with vendors and industry leaders to leverage external expertise and technologies that enhance the development environment and tooling.
- Foster out-of-the-box thinking within the team to encourage innovative approaches to complex problems, leading to more creative and effective solutions.
- Ability to analyze the end-to-end value chain of Developer, identify opportunities to improve developer experience.
- Collaborate with senior leaders to integrate DevX strategies with business, product, and technology roadmaps.
- Familiarity with SPACE and DORA frameworks.
- Define key performance indicators (KPIs) for the DevX function and monitor the impact of strategic initiatives on developer satisfaction and productivity.
- Implement tools and systems necessary for the development and continuous improvement of the DevX practice.
- Communicate the architecture to stakeholders and collaborate with existing domain architects in the formalization and adoption of IT standards and procedures.
- Lead architecture, design, and code reviews with engineering teams.
- Provide oversight on delivery to ensure industry best practices, standards, automation, quality, timeliness, operational readiness, continuous improvement, and cost-effective solutions.
- Provide technical leadership and guidance to lead engineers and the technical team within a domain.
- Ability to lead, assess, and deliver the Developer productivity & DevOps productivity improvement Platform using BackStage.
- Collaborate with leaders to integrate DevX strategies with business, product, and technology roadmaps.
- Define key performance indicators (KPIs) for the DevX function and monitor the impact of strategic initiatives on developer satisfaction and productivity.
- Lead the design and implementation of scalable and secure microservices architectures.
- Oversee the integration and deployment processes using Jenkins and GITHUB.
- Provide expertise in SRE practices to ensure system reliability and performance.
- Implement security best practices on Google Cloud Platform to protect data and applications.
- Utilize DevOps tools to automate and streamline development and operational processes.
- Manage and optimize GCP Platform resources to ensure cost-effective and efficient operations.
- Develop and maintain Docker containers for consistent and reliable application deployment.
Required Qualifications:
- At least 8-10 years experience
- React Js, JavaScript, GIT, Azure/AWS/GCP, Microservices, Docker, Kubernetes
- Backstage Platform knowledge
- Candidate must have DevOps background with CI/CD and Backstage.
- Cloud architecture experience (GCP or any other) is a must.
Minimum Qualifications:
- 8-10+ years experience in software engineering & technology, with 5+ years in a technology leadership role establishing and leading a developer-focused team or function.
- Expert knowledge of modern software development practices, including Agile, DevOps, and Lean methodologies.
- Experience with Agile transformation projects and scaling Agile practices across large teams.
- Knowledge of additional frameworks and methodologies that support software development efficiency and quality, such as Lean, Kanban, or SAFe.
- Deep understanding of developer tools and platforms, and the ability to stay ahead of technology trends.
- Extensive knowledge around various data integration patterns against databases (inbound and outbound) to solve for real-time, and batch workloads.
- Experience with cloud computing on at least one of the major providers (Google Cloud Platform, AWS, or Azure).
- Proficient in a CI/CD toolchain.
- Proficient in modern microservice-based architectures and methodologies.
- Proficient in the successful application of design patterns.
- Proficient in test-driven development and effective unit test creation.
- Experience in performance engineering, destructive testing methodologies, and tools.
- Excellent oral and written communication.
Benefits:
- York Solutions Offers a generous benefits package for eligible full-time employees:
- BCBS Medical with 3 Plans to choose from (PPO and High deductible PPO plans with Health Savings Program)
- Delta Dental plan with 2 free cleanings and insurance discounts
- Eye Med Vision with annual check-ups and discounts on lenses
- Life and Accidental Death Insurance paid by the company
- John Hancock 401(k) Retirement Plan with discretionary company match up to 5%
- Voluntary Insurance programs such as: Hospital Indemnity, Identity Protection, Legal Insurance, Long Term Care, and Pet Insurance.
- Flexible work environment with some remote working opportunities
- Strong fun and teamwork environment
- Learning, development, and career growth
#J-18808-Ljbffr